‘Immediately pessimistic’: Tottenham have realised straight away they can’t sign £35m player – journalist
Jean-Clair Todibo has been said to be one of Tottenham’s top transfer targets this month.
It’s been reported that Spurs are doing all they can to try to sign Todibo, but, by the sounds of it, their best efforts still won’t be enough.
Indeed, speaking on , Ben Jacobs has provided an update on Todibo’s situation, and he says that while Spurs have started talks about signing the centre-half, they were immediately pessimistic about their chances of getting this deal done.
Jacobs says that Spurs have now pretty much moved on from Todibo due to the fact that Nice have been steadfast in their view that he is, quite simply, not for sale this month.

Spurs immediately pessimistic over Todibo deal
Jacobs shared what he’s heard about the player.
“I reiterate what I said on the Spurs front. For Spurs, Todibo was a clear target, they started talks and they were immediately pessimistic, that’s why they’ve moved on. The reason for that isn’t some plot by Ratcliffe to come in at Man United and then sell the player to Manchester United, it’s because Nice simply don’t want to sell,” Jacobs said.
Backup already lined up
Tottenham may have been immediately knocked back for Todibo, but it sounds as though they’ve wasted no time in getting a backup option lined up.
Indeed, by the sounds of it Radu Dragusin is now Tottenham’s top centre-back target and personal terms are said to have already been agreed on that one.
In all honesty, Todibo would probably have been a better option than Dragusin, but with Spurs lacking so much depth at centre-half right now, the most important thing is arguably getting a body through the door as soon as possible.
Todibo won’t be leaving Nice this month by the sounds of it, but with so many clubs interested, we wouldn’t be shocked if a Premier League move was on the cards this summer.
